Description

A Contract for Deed is used as owner financing for the purchase of real property. The Seller retains title to the property until an agreed amount is paid. After the agreed amount is paid, the Seller conveys the property to Buyer. Sparks Nevada Agreement or Contract for Deed for Sale and Purchase of Real Estate, also known as the Land or Executory Contract, is a legally binding document commonly used in real estate transactions. This agreement outlines the terms and conditions agreed upon by the buyer and seller for the purchase and sale of property in Sparks, Nevada. The Sparks Nevada Agreement or Contract for Deed for Sale and Purchase of Real Estate serves as an alternative financing option where the buyer doesn't need to obtain traditional mortgage financing. Instead, the seller acts as the financier, allowing the buyer to pay for the property in installments directly to the seller, usually over a specified period of time. This type of agreement is particularly beneficial for buyers who may have difficulty obtaining a mortgage loan due to poor credit history or inadequate down payment funds. It also enables buyers to acquire real estate without the need for a large upfront cash payment, delivering greater affordability and accessibility. The Sparks Nevada Agreement or Contract for Deed for Sale and Purchase of Real Estate typically includes essential provisions such as the purchase price, payment structure, interest rate (if applicable), and the length of the contract. It also outlines the rights and responsibilities of both the buyer and seller throughout the agreement. Additionally, it may specify any potential consequences, such as forfeiture of the property or penalties, should the buyer fail to comply with the agreed-upon terms. While the Sparks Nevada Agreement or Contract for Deed for Sale and Purchase of Real Estate generally refers to a standard agreement, there can be variations or specific types tailored to meet specific requirements or circumstances. Some of these variations include: 1. Commercial Property Contract for Deed: This type of agreement is specifically designed for commercial real estate transactions in Sparks, Nevada. It caters to the complexities and unique considerations involved in commercial property sales. 2. Residential Contract for Deed: This version of the agreement is exclusively meant for the sale and purchase of residential properties in Sparks, Nevada, including single-family homes, townhouses, or condominiums. 3. Vacant Land Contract for Deed: This contract pertains to the sale and purchase of undeveloped or vacant land in Sparks, Nevada. It may contain additional clauses specific to land use regulations and potential development plans. 4. Lease Purchase Contract for Deed: This variation combines elements of a lease agreement and a contract for deed. It allows the buyer to rent the property for a specified period before transitioning into full ownership via the agreed-upon purchase arrangement. The Sparks Nevada Agreement or Contract for Deed for Sale and Purchase of Real Estate, under its different variations, provides a flexible and accessible pathway for buyers to acquire property while offering sellers financial security and steady income through installment payments. It is crucial for both parties to fully understand the rights, obligations, and potential risks associated with this type of agreement before entering into any real estate transaction.
